Just purchased a Newmar Dutch Star 43' loaded. Norcold 12 Cubic Foot, 4 door fridge will not cool. Had problems on the shakedown cruise but, had it working by end of trip.

Now will not cool at all in either mode. Have checked if burner is working. Have checked the rear cannister and coils. Cannister is warm, coils are slightly cool. Evaporator riser is between warm and hot but, definitely not hot like it should be.

Have turned unit off an on several times to try and "reset"

I am desparate for help as we are on our trek South and have little time for a long repair at a dealership/repair tech. Dealer is clueless. Am now in Hershey PA heading south on Monday.

Had this identical unit in previous rig and know how it should work.

As always, I am greatly appreciative of any help. I have two small children and this is critical to our plans through the new year.

Javajelly, If you feel that the boiler on the cooling unit is not as hot as it should be you are probably right. I would have the lp gas pressure checked for the gas mode operation and inspect the burner for any debris on it. For the electric mode I would verify that both heating elements are coming on and that the amperage of each is about 3 amps. If not you will need to get it corrected. If you find that all the controlls and heat sources are functioning properly then you have a bad cooling unit and it will have to be replaced. OK, right before I wrote this request of desparation, I did a "long" reset. i.e. turned off the unit for more than 30 seconds.

It is now working fine, cooling like a champ. This is exactly what it did on the shakedown cruise. As of now the trip is saved and the DW is, well you all know, "in better spirits".

Both times I started out the trip w/a no flow error on LP because the tank was turned off. I turned the tank on, burned the stove burners to get any air out of the line, then reset the fridge w/a short reset, i.e. quick off then on. Both times the error went away, but, it wouldn't cool in either electric or LP.

Is it possible that to do a reset that I need to turn it off for 30 seconds or more? If it wasn't reset then why did the error go away?

Is it possible that there is a loose ground as mentioned earlier in this thread?

Seems the cooling unit is fine or it wouldn't cool at all.

As I posted in another thread in Newmar you had started, BE SURE the cooling fans are coming on...
There is a thermal disc on the end of the condenser that controls whether the fans come on.
This $2 part was keeping my Norcold unit from working properly.

I hope its your cooling unit and not the cheap thermal switch for the fans.
Bob Gregory had his good refer pulled out thru slide window and replaced with another good refer only to find out it was the switch for fans.
If you put a heater at the bottom vent and have it blow up in back of fridge you should hear fans come on "IF THEY DO NOT" save yourself some headaches and replace switch.
